VBA 编辑器

2025年3月17日 | 阅读 3 分钟

在Excel中使用VBA的第一步是熟悉Visual Basic编辑器,也称为VBA编辑器、VB编辑器或VBE编辑器。

Visual Basic编辑器是一个单独的应用程序。它是Excel的一部分,并在您打开Excel工作簿时打开。默认情况下,它是隐藏的,您必须激活它才能访问它。

Visual Basic for Applications编辑器是一个非常强大的工具。它是创建脚本的界面。

VBA编辑器是您保存VBA代码的地方。

有多种方法可以在VBA编辑器中获取代码,例如

  1. 当您录制宏时,它会在VBA编辑器中自动创建一个新模块,并将代码插入该模块中。
  2. 您可以在VBA编辑器中手动编写VBA代码。
  3. 此外,您可以从其他工作簿或其他来源(例如互联网)复制代码并将其粘贴到VBA编辑器中。

访问VBA编辑器

有多种方法可以访问或打开VBA中的Visual Basic编辑器,例如

  1. 使用键盘快捷键(最简单和最快的方法)。
  2. 使用工作表标签。
  3. 使用开发人员标签。

1. 使用键盘快捷键

让我们看看如何使用键盘快捷键访问VBA编辑器,例如

这是访问VBA编辑器的最简单方法,即使用键盘快捷键,即按住 Alt 键并按 F11 键(Alt + F11)。

它会打开一个单独的Visual Basic for Application编辑器窗口。

此快捷键用作切换键。因此,当您再次使用它时,它将带您返回到Excel应用程序。

注意:对于Mac版本,快捷键为 Opt + F11Fn + Opt + F11

2. 使用工作表标签

让我们看看如何使用工作表标签逐步访问VBA编辑器,例如

这是打开Visual Basic for Application编辑器的不太常用的方法。

步骤 1:转到 工作表 标签。

步骤 2:右键单击标签。

步骤 3:然后,选择 查看代码 选项。

Access a VBA Editor

步骤 4:它将打开VBA编辑器,并打开该工作表对象的代码窗口。

Access a VBA Editor

当您要编写仅适用于特定工作表的代码时,这非常有用。这通常发生在工作表事件中。

3. 使用开发人员标签

让我们看看如何逐步访问VBA编辑器,例如

步骤 1:首先转到 Excel 窗口。

步骤 2:单击 选项 按钮。

Access a VBA Editor

步骤 3:单击 自定义功能区 按钮。

步骤 4:选中 开发人员 复选框,如下图所示。

步骤 5:然后单击 确定 按钮。

Access a VBA Editor

步骤 6:现在,您将能够在 功能区 中看到 开发人员 标签。

Access a VBA Editor

步骤 7:选择 Visual Basic 选项或按 Alt+F11 快捷键。

步骤 8:它将打开一个VBA窗口,如下图所示。

Access a VBA Editor
下一主题什么是宏